Game on for TIM

Italian operator Telecom Italia Mobile (TIM) announced the launch of a 3D mobile game service. The games, licensed from mobile content developer GameLoft, are based on data solutions provider Qualcomm's BREW Gaming Signature Solution. Via Qualcomm's uiOne user interface customization tool, TIM will also offer subscribers live media feeds, downloadable skins and an idle screen function for receiving content updates. Roughly two months after a similar deal with British operator O2, the agreement is a notable win for Qualcomm, which has historically found the European market resistant to the BREW platform.
